/openbmc/linux/Documentation/gpu/ |
H A D | vgaarbiter.rst | 2 VGA Arbiter 20 the operation of the VGA arbiter implemented for the Linux kernel. 27 arbiter then enables/disables the decoding on different devices of the VGA 28 legacy instructions. Devices which do not want/need to use the arbiter may 35 Opens a user instance of the arbiter. By default, it's attached to the 56 Write a command to the arbiter. List of commands: 85 a bit, but makes the arbiter more tolerant to user space problems and able 88 user space for a given user (file descriptor instance) of the arbiter. 92 in the arbiter. 94 There is also an in-kernel API of the arbiter in case DRM, vgacon, or other [all …]
|
/openbmc/linux/drivers/gpu/drm/i915/display/ |
H A D | intel_hdcp.c | 189 if (!i915->display.hdcp.comp_added || !i915->display.hdcp.arbiter) { in intel_hdcp2_capable() 1122 struct i915_hdcp_arbiter *arbiter; in hdcp2_prepare_ake_init() local 1126 arbiter = i915->display.hdcp.arbiter; in hdcp2_prepare_ake_init() 1128 if (!arbiter || !arbiter->ops) { in hdcp2_prepare_ake_init() 1133 ret = arbiter->ops->initiate_hdcp2_session(arbiter->hdcp_dev, data, ake_data); in hdcp2_prepare_ake_init() 1152 struct i915_hdcp_arbiter *arbiter; in hdcp2_verify_rx_cert_prepare_km() local 1156 arbiter = i915->display.hdcp.arbiter; in hdcp2_verify_rx_cert_prepare_km() 1158 if (!arbiter || !arbiter->ops) { in hdcp2_verify_rx_cert_prepare_km() 1163 ret = arbiter->ops->verify_receiver_cert_prepare_km(arbiter->hdcp_dev, data, in hdcp2_verify_rx_cert_prepare_km() 1180 struct i915_hdcp_arbiter *arbiter; in hdcp2_verify_hprime() local [all …]
|
/openbmc/linux/drivers/spmi/ |
H A D | Kconfig | 20 built-in SPMI PMIC Arbiter interface on Hisilicon 3670 24 tristate "Qualcomm MSM SPMI Controller (PMIC Arbiter)" 31 built-in SPMI PMIC Arbiter interface on Qualcomm MSM family 38 tristate "Mediatek SPMI Controller (PMIC Arbiter)" 42 built-in SPMI PMIC Arbiter interface on Mediatek family
|
/openbmc/u-boot/arch/powerpc/cpu/mpc83xx/ |
H A D | spl_minimal.c | 28 /* Arbiter pipeline depth */ in cpu_init_f() 29 im->arbiter.acr = (im->arbiter.acr & ~ACR_PIPE_DEP) | in cpu_init_f() 34 /* Arbiter repeat count */ in cpu_init_f() 35 im->arbiter.acr = (im->arbiter.acr & ~(ACR_RPTCNT)) | in cpu_init_f()
|
H A D | cpu_init.c | 51 #ifdef CONFIG_SYS_ACR_PIPE_DEP /* Arbiter pipeline depth */ in cpu_init_f() 54 #ifdef CONFIG_SYS_ACR_RPTCNT /* Arbiter repeat count */ in cpu_init_f() 57 #ifdef CONFIG_SYS_ACR_APARK /* Arbiter address parking mode */ in cpu_init_f() 60 #ifdef CONFIG_SYS_ACR_PARKM /* Arbiter parking master */ in cpu_init_f() 65 #ifdef CONFIG_SYS_ACR_PIPE_DEP /* Arbiter pipeline depth */ in cpu_init_f() 68 #ifdef CONFIG_SYS_ACR_RPTCNT /* Arbiter repeat count */ in cpu_init_f() 71 #ifdef CONFIG_SYS_ACR_APARK /* Arbiter address parking mode */ in cpu_init_f() 74 #ifdef CONFIG_SYS_ACR_PARKM /* Arbiter parking master */ in cpu_init_f() 211 clrsetbits_be32(&im->arbiter.acr, acr_mask, acr_val); in cpu_init_f() 221 /* AER - Arbiter Event Register - store status */ in cpu_init_f() [all …]
|
/openbmc/u-boot/drivers/sysreset/ |
H A D | sysreset_mpc83xx.c | 75 * print_83xx_arb_event() - Print arbiter events to buffer 76 * @force: Print arbiter events, even if none are indicated by the system 77 * @buf: The buffer to receive the printed arbiter event information 78 * @size: The size of the buffer to receive the printed arbiter event 108 "Arbiter Event Status:\n" in print_83xx_arb_event() 121 "Arbiter Event Status: AEATR=0x%08lX, AEADR=0x%08lX\n", in print_83xx_arb_event() 181 * arbiter driver in mpc83xx_sysreset_get_status() 186 * If there was a bus monitor reset event, we force the arbiter in mpc83xx_sysreset_get_status() 191 debug("%s: Could not write arbiter event message (err = %d)\n", in mpc83xx_sysreset_get_status()
|
/openbmc/linux/drivers/net/ethernet/intel/ixgbe/ |
H A D | ixgbe_dcb_82599.c | 10 * ixgbe_dcb_config_rx_arbiter_82599 - Config Rx Data arbiter 18 * Configure Rx Packet Arbiter and credits for each traffic class. 33 * Disable the arbiter before changing parameters in ixgbe_dcb_config_rx_arbiter_82599() 61 * enable arbiter in ixgbe_dcb_config_rx_arbiter_82599() 70 * ixgbe_dcb_config_tx_desc_arbiter_82599 - Config Tx Desc. arbiter 77 * Configure Tx Descriptor Arbiter and credits for each traffic class. 112 * enable arbiter in ixgbe_dcb_config_tx_desc_arbiter_82599() 121 * ixgbe_dcb_config_tx_data_arbiter_82599 - Config Tx Data arbiter 129 * Configure Tx Packet Arbiter and credits for each traffic class. 142 * Disable the arbiter before changing parameters in ixgbe_dcb_config_tx_data_arbiter_82599() [all …]
|
H A D | ixgbe_dcb_82598.c | 10 * ixgbe_dcb_config_rx_arbiter_82598 - Config Rx data arbiter 16 * Configure Rx Data Arbiter and credits for each traffic class. 32 /* Enable Arbiter */ in ixgbe_dcb_config_rx_arbiter_82598() 69 * ixgbe_dcb_config_tx_desc_arbiter_82598 - Config Tx Desc. arbiter 76 * Configure Tx Descriptor Arbiter and credits for each traffic class. 89 /* Enable arbiter */ in ixgbe_dcb_config_tx_desc_arbiter_82598() 118 * ixgbe_dcb_config_tx_data_arbiter_82598 - Config Tx data arbiter 125 * Configure Tx Data Arbiter and credits for each traffic class. 137 /* Enable Data Plane Arbiter */ in ixgbe_dcb_config_tx_data_arbiter_82598()
|
H A D | ixgbe_dcb_82598.h | 12 #define IXGBE_DPMCS_ARBDIS 0x00000040 /* DCB arbiter disable */ 34 #define IXGBE_PDPMCS_ARBDIS 0x00000040 /* Arbiter disable */
|
H A D | ixgbe_dcb_82599.h | 15 #define IXGBE_RTTDCS_ARBDIS 0x00000040 /* DCB arbiter disable */ 61 #define IXGBE_RTTPCS_ARBDIS 0x00000040 /* Arbiter disable */
|
/openbmc/u-boot/arch/powerpc/include/asm/ |
H A D | immap_83xx.h | 171 * System Arbiter Registers 174 u32 acr; /* Arbiter Configuration Register */ 175 u32 atr; /* Arbiter Timers Register */ 177 u32 aer; /* Arbiter Event Register */ 178 u32 aidr; /* Arbiter Interrupt Definition Register */ 179 u32 amr; /* Arbiter Mask Register */ 180 u32 aeatr; /* Arbiter Event Attributes Register */ 181 u32 aeadr; /* Arbiter Event Address Register */ 182 u32 aerr; /* Arbiter Event Response Register */ 636 arbiter83xx_t arbiter; /* System Arbiter Registers */ member [all …]
|
/openbmc/linux/arch/sparc/include/asm/ |
H A D | ecc.h | 17 #define ECC_MBAENAB 0x00000020 /* MBus arbiter enable register */ 20 /* ECC MBus Arbiter Enable register: 27 * SBUS: Enable MBus Arbiter on the SBus 0=off 1=on 28 * MOD3: Enable MBus Arbiter on MBus module 3 0=off 1=on 29 * MOD2: Enable MBus Arbiter on MBus module 2 0=off 1=on 30 * MOD1: Enable MBus Arbiter on MBus module 1 0=off 1=on
|
/openbmc/u-boot/doc/device-tree-bindings/spmi/ |
H A D | spmi-msm.txt | 1 Qualcomm SPMI arbiter/bus driver 8 1) PMIC arbiter channel mapping base (PMIC_ARB_REG_CHNLn) 16 All PMICs should be placed as a child nodes of bus arbiter.
|
/openbmc/linux/Documentation/devicetree/bindings/spmi/ |
H A D | qcom,spmi-pmic-arb.yaml | 7 title: Qualcomm SPMI Controller (PMIC Arbiter) 13 The SPMI PMIC Arbiter is found on Snapdragon chipsets. It is an SPMI 17 The PMIC Arbiter can also act as an interrupt controller, providing interrupts 93 SPMI bus instance. only applicable to PMIC arbiter version 7 and beyond.
|
/openbmc/linux/Documentation/devicetree/bindings/iommu/ |
H A D | mediatek,iommu.yaml | 42 SMI larb0 SMI larb1 ... SoCs have several SMI local arbiter(larb). 54 smi local arbiter and smi common. It will control whether the Multimedia 57 each local arbiter. 59 Normally we specify a local arbiter(larb) for each multimedia HW 62 video decode local arbiter, all these ports are according to the video HW. 122 according to the local arbiter index, like larb0, larb1, larb2...
|
/openbmc/linux/Documentation/devicetree/bindings/mips/brcm/ |
H A D | soc.txt | 59 arbiter, etc.) 124 == MEMC Arbiter 126 The memory controller arbiter is responsible for memory clients allocation 136 - reg : the DDR Arbiter register range and length
|
/openbmc/linux/Documentation/networking/device_drivers/ethernet/mellanox/mlx5/ |
H A D | tracepoints.rst | 110 - mlx5_esw_vport_qos_create: trace creation of transmit scheduler arbiter for vport:: 117 - mlx5_esw_vport_qos_config: trace configuration of transmit scheduler arbiter for vport:: 124 - mlx5_esw_vport_qos_destroy: trace deletion of transmit scheduler arbiter for vport:: 131 - mlx5_esw_group_qos_create: trace creation of transmit scheduler arbiter for rate group:: 138 - mlx5_esw_group_qos_config: trace configuration of transmit scheduler arbiter for rate group:: 145 - mlx5_esw_group_qos_destroy: trace deletion of transmit scheduler arbiter for group::
|
/openbmc/linux/Documentation/devicetree/bindings/memory-controllers/ |
H A D | nvidia,tegra30-mc.yaml | 22 Protocol Arbiter, which manage a related pool of memory devices. A system 23 may have a single Protocol Arbiter or multiple Protocol Arbiters. 28 and a single Protocol Arbiter.
|
/openbmc/linux/Documentation/devicetree/bindings/bus/ |
H A D | qcom,ssbi.yaml | 33 - pmic-arbiter 51 qcom,controller-type = "pmic-arbiter";
|
/openbmc/qemu/include/hw/intc/ |
H A D | imx_avic.h | 33 #define NIAD (1<<20) /* Normal Interrupt Arbiter Rise ARM level */ 34 #define FIAD (1<<19) /* Fast Interrupt Arbiter Rise ARM level */
|
/openbmc/linux/arch/sh/drivers/pci/ |
H A D | pci-sh7780.h | 27 #define SH7780_PCIAINT 0x130 /* Arbiter Interrupt Register */ 28 #define SH7780_PCIAINTM 0x134 /* Arbiter Int. Mask Register */
|
/openbmc/linux/include/linux/ssb/ |
H A D | ssb_driver_pci.h | 18 #define SSB_PCICORE_ARBCTL 0x0010 /* PCI Arbiter Control */ 19 #define SSB_PCICORE_ARBCTL_INTERN 0x00000001 /* Use internal arbiter */ 20 #define SSB_PCICORE_ARBCTL_EXTERN 0x00000002 /* Use external arbiter */
|
/openbmc/u-boot/board/xes/common/ |
H A D | fsl_8xxx_pci.c | 50 pci_arb ? "arbiter" : "external-arbiter"); in pci_init_board()
|
/openbmc/openbmc/poky/meta/lib/oeqa/runtime/cases/ |
H A D | parselogs-ignores-common.txt | 37 VGA arbiter: cannot open kernel arbiter, no multi-card support
|
/openbmc/linux/drivers/pci/ |
H A D | vgaarb.c | 40 * up the various operations of the arbiter 408 * resources, the arbiter will first check whether the card is doing legacy 412 * The arbiter will first look for all VGA cards that might conflict and disable 756 * that is, we come up with conflicting devices and let the arbiter's 774 vgaarb_err(&pdev->dev, "failed to allocate VGA arbiter data\n"); in vga_arbiter_add_pci_device() 949 * Indicate to the arbiter if the card decodes legacy VGA IOs, legacy VGA 951 * example) should tell the arbiter if it has disabled legacy decoding, so the 1007 * open : Open user instance of the arbiter. By default, it's 1024 * write : write a command to the arbiter. List of commands is: 1045 * a bit, but makes the arbiter more tolerant to userspace problems and able [all …]
|